Brits use it to flavour their drinks and water.  — cordial, or also known as saft in scandinavia, or squash or simply just a syrup, does not have to be just diluted fruit juice with tons of sugar. Cordial shares similarities with squash but tends to be more concentrated, often requiring further dilution before. A splash of cordial really helps make a boring old glass of water more interesting.
